Pathan believes the world's No. 1 T20I batter is getting out to off-spinners due to his approach of trying to dominate too early rather than settling in. 'His bat comes down from a high angle, and he is not looking to hit straight. He is trying to play across the wicket,' Pathan explained.
However, Pathan warned against drastic changes to Sharma's technique, urging him to trust his natural game while making smarter decisions. 'First things first, get a single, get off the mark. Expect the spinner to come in, get to the other end, and target the fast bowlers,' he advised. Pathan also praised Ishan Kishan's current form while noting he'll be tested against South Africa.
